Controller

Chamonix Casino & Hotel
Cripple Creek, CO Full Time
POSTED ON 5/21/2026
AVAILABLE BEFORE 7/21/2026

ESSENTIAL JOB D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ES:

  • Assists in the development of policy regarding operational, accounting, and auditing practices.
  • Ensures compliance with the IGC regulations as they pertain to span of control.
  • Continually monitors the effectiveness of the established audit functions and makes changes when necessary.
  • Manages the preparation of daily reports and month-end financial statements.
  • Manages the preparation of the balance sheet account analysis, including gaming tax liability, point liability, and allowance for doubtful accounts.
  • Responsible for the preparation and filing of the RG3 through RG9, cash flow, and owner’s equity reports to the Colorado Division of Gaming.
  • Establishes procedures to monitor and safeguard company assets.
  • Directly manages the General Ledger, Accounts Payable, Payroll, Collections, Revenue Audit, Purchasing, and Count Process.
  • Establishes policies, procedures, controls, and records in accounts receivable, payroll, general ledger, accounts payable, revenue audit, and purchasing. Consistent with company policy and federal, state, and gaming regulations.
  • Prepares financial reports and statements and analyzes general ledger accounts.
  • Reviews all payroll-related tax reports for accuracy and proper clearing of the corresponding general ledger accounts.
  • Interview and evaluate company vendors. Analyze their ability to perform according to established corporate and operational standards.
  • Establishes and monitors supplier performance standards.
  • Responsible for maintaining compliance with safety standards and required safety-related certifications within areas of control as required by company insurance providers and legal entities.
  • Supervises staff under span of control and performs employee performance evaluations.
  • Performs duties in compliance with safety standards, health standards, the Colorado Limited Gaming Act, and internal policies and procedures

QUALIFICATION REQUIREMENTS:

  • Must have Gaming experience as a controller
  • Bachelor’s degree in Accounting, Finance, or a related business discipline required; Master’s degree preferred.
  • CPA, CMA, or equivalent professional certification strongly preferred.
  • Ability to obtain and maintain all required gaming licenses and regulatory approvals from the Colorado Division of Gaming.

    EDUCATION AND/OR EXPERIENCE:

    • Minimum of 5–7 years of progressive accounting or finance experience, with at least 3 years in a management or controller-level role.
    • Prior experience in a gaming, casino, hospitality, or other highly regulated industry strongly preferred
    • Demonstrated experience with revenue audit functions, cash handling environments, and internal control frameworks.
    • Proven experience overseeing general ledger, payroll, accounts payable, accounts receivable, revenue audit, and count processes. An MBA or CPA is preferred.

          CERTIFICATES, LICENSES, REGISTRATIONS:
          Must have a valid and current State of Colorado Gaming License. Must have a valid Colorado Driver’s License with a good driving record. Must be at least twenty-one years of age.

          OTHER SKILLS/ABILITIES:
          Demonstrated knowledge of the Great Plains operating system is strongly preferred. Demonstrated knowledge of all operational procedures relating to the cashiers' cage, count rooms, and revenue audit functions in a casino operation.
